Output 12ca2ab672ea3a1c65cc79d0acfe5fc55899b28f62730ef76d4b436e2c1bd292:35

value
94549
script pubkey
OP_0 OP_PUSHBYTES_20 e42ba8455cc6ab87a389bea393417a14fc9876a7
address
bc1qus46s32uc64c0gufh63exst6zn7fsa483ncv52
transaction
12ca2ab672ea3a1c65cc79d0acfe5fc55899b28f62730ef76d4b436e2c1bd292
confirmations
168931
spent
true